ha! Bingo! Powercab will likely be your issue then. you can buy a higher voltage power supply from DCC Concepts - which SHOULD solve the problem in theory. I had the same symptoms, trains were running okay in one direction but change the point and it will just short the layout & relay on the autofrog become EXTREMELY hot. i tried a friends gaugemaster prodigy just out of curiosity as we suspected the powercab and bingo. think the powercab is only 14-15V track power instead of the usual 16+ from memory. i upgraded controller instead as i wanted to expand anyway, to a DR5000 and with the higher track voltage i also noticed much improved running with all my locos - so it may actually do you a slight favour! but yeah, i had the same as you, your layout is likely fine mate. eric

Using a controller with a low track voltage can cause this issue, such as a powercab ect. try and borrow someone elses dcc control setup to eliminate this, as you may end up chasing problems that dont exist and ripping track up for no reason.
